The Himineldar Shel are a small mountain range in eastern Forfedhdar, northwest of the Dragonspine and south of the Arncharn Shel and Journelai ranges. The Himineldar Shel yield some of the most expansive mines of gems and ores. The city of Hibarnhvidar is built upon the largest series of mines in the range. Himineldar Shel translates as "Skyfire Mountains" from the Dwarven tongue.
